How to install the host power supply
In the DIY computer assembly process, the installation of the power supply is a critical step. Correct power supply installation not only ensures stable operation of the computer, but also avoids safety hazards. 2. Preparations for power installation
1.Tool preparation: Phillips screwdriver, cable ties (for cable management), anti-static bracelet (optional)
2.Confirm power supply specifications: The standard size of ATX power supply is 150×140×86mm. Chassis compatibility needs to be confirmed in advance.
3.Safety precautions: Disconnect all power supplies before installation, and touch metal parts to discharge static electricity
3. Detailed installation steps
| steps | Operating Instructions | Things to note |
|---|---|---|
| 1 | Determine the installation direction | Fan facing downward (with air inlet holes at the bottom) or inward (older chassis) |
| 2 | Align the screw holes | The standard ATX power supply is fixed with 4 screws |
| 3 | Preliminary fixation of power supply | First tighten the two screws diagonally, do not tighten completely |
| 4 | Connect to motherboard for power supply | The 24pin main power supply interface has a fool-proof design |
| 5 | Connect CPU power supply | 4+4pin or 8pin interface, pay attention to the buckling direction |
| 6 | Connect the graphics card to power | 6pin or 8pin interface, high-end graphics cards may require multiple interfaces |
| 7 | Connect storage devices | The SATA power interface has an L-shaped fool-proof design |
| 8 | Fixed cable management | Use cable ties to organize wires and keep air ducts clear |
4. Frequently Asked Questions
Q: Which direction should the power supply fan face?
A: In most cases, it is recommended to point the fan downward and draw air through the air inlet at the bottom of the chassis. However, if there is no opening at the bottom of the chassis or it is placed on carpet, it can be installed facing inward instead.
Q: What is the difference between modular power supply and non-modular power supply installation?
A: The module power supply requires manual connection of the required wires, and the power supply needs of the accessories need to be planned before installation; all wires of the non-module power supply are fixed, which may increase the difficulty of cable management.
Q: What will happen if the power supply is insufficient?
A: Problems such as random restarts, blue screens, and reduced graphics card performance may occur. It is recommended to leave 20% power headroom, especially when using high-end graphics cards.
5. Inspections after installation
1. Confirm that all interfaces are fully inserted and locked
2. Check whether the wires prevent the fan from rotating
3. When starting up the computer for the first time, it is recommended to perform a short-circuit test first (use a paper clip to connect the green wire of the 24pin interface and any black wire)
4. After entering the system, you can use software such as HWMonitor to monitor voltage fluctuations.
